How Colbastat 40mg Tablet works:

Febuxostat 40mg tablets reduce high uric acid levels in the blood, a key factor in gout. This effect is achieved through inhibition of xanthine oxidase.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holCAUTION

Use of Colbastat 40mg Tablet with alcohol requires careful consideration. Seek medical advice before combining them.

PregnancyPreg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Using Colbastat 40mg tablets during pregnancy may pose risks. While human research is scarce, animal studies indicate potential harm to a fetus. A physician will assess the advantages against potential hazards before prescribing. Physician consultation is advised.

Breast feedingBreast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Lactation and the use of 40mg Colbastat tablets are likely incompatible. Available human data indicates a potential for the medication to transfer into breast milk, posing a risk to the infant.

DrivingDrivingUNSAFE

Driving ability may be impaired by Colbastat 40mg Tablets, which can induce side effects such as dizziness, drowsiness, blurred vision, and numbness or tingling.

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

Patients with severe kidney impairment should exercise caution when using Colbastat 40mg tablets. Dosage mod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is recommended. Data on Colbastat 40mg tablet use in such patients is limited.

LiverLiverCAUTION

Patients with severe hepatic impairment should use Colbastat 40mg tablets c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ification. Physician consultation is advised as data on Colbastat 40mg tablet use in this population is limited.

What if you forget to take Colbastat 40mg Tablet :

Should you forget a Colbastat 40mg Tablet dose, take it immediately.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ed one and resume your usual dosing pattern. Avoid taking a double dose.

FAQs on Colbastat 40mg Tablet

Colbastat 40mg tablets treat gout in adults, primarily those unresponsive to or unable to tolerate allopurinol. Gout, an arthritic condition, arises from uric acid buildup in the joints, triggering episodes of redness, swelling, pain, and heat in affected joints.
Colbastat 40mg Tablets may cause common side effects including abnormal liver function tests, diarrhea, headache, rash, nausea, worsened gout, and edema. Serious side effects, such as heart problems, severe gout attacks, liver damage, and severe skin or allergic reactions, require immediate medical attention.
Your doctor will determine the correct dose and treatment length of Colbastat 40mg Tablets, as this varies individually. Gout attack prevention may take several months. Always consult your doctor before discontinuing Colbastat 40mg Tablets, regardless of how you feel.
Take one Colbastat 40mg tablet daily, preferably at the same time each day for consistent blood levels. It may be taken with or without food.
Colbastat 40mg tablets may infrequently affect kidney function. Possible effects include blood in urine, increased urination, kidney stones, abnormal urine protein levels, and reduced kidney function. Rarely, inflammation (tubulointerstitial nephritis) may decrease urine output. Seek medical advice if kidney problems develop or worsen.
Don't discontinue Colbastat 40mg Tablet without your doctor's recommendation, even if you feel improved. Stopping the medication could raise uric acid levels and exacerbate your symptoms by allowing new urate crystals to form in your joints and kidneys.
Colbastat 40mg Tablets can cause serious, potentially life-threatening heart problems. Symptoms may include chest pain, shortness of breath, dizziness, fainting, lightheadedness, rapid or irregular heartbeat, numbness or weakness on one side of the body, slurred speech, sudden blurry vision, or sudden severe headache. Seek immediate medical attention if you experience any of these.
Colbastat 40mg Tablets can cause liver problems. Your doctor will likely order blood tests to monitor your liver function before and during treatment. Report any persistent fatigue, right-sided abdominal pain or tenderness, loss of appetite, dark urine, or yellowing of skin or eyes (jaundice) to your doctor immediately.
